feat:修改alert rule的运算符位置

This commit is contained in:
zhangyu
2021-02-23 16:21:49 +08:00
parent fd4b3fc662
commit 1ca22fa6ed
2 changed files with 21 additions and 7 deletions

View File

@@ -30,15 +30,16 @@
id="alert-box-input-promql"
></promql-input>
</div>
<!--operator-->
<el-form-item :label="$t('alert.config.operator')" prop="operator" style="display: inline-block;">
<el-select popper-class="config-dropdown" v-model="editAlertRule.operator" placeholder="" size="small" id="alert-box-input-operator">
<el-option :id="'operator-'+item.key" v-for="item in operators" :key="item.value" :label="item.label" :value="item.value"></el-option>
</el-select>
</el-form-item>
<!--&lt;!&ndash;operator&ndash;&gt;-->
<!--<el-form-item :label="$t('alert.config.operator')" prop="operator" style="display: inline-block;">-->
<!--</el-form-item>-->
<!--threshold-->
<el-form-item :label="$t('alert.config.threshold')" prop="threshold" style="display: inline-block;">
<el-input type="text" placeholder="" v-model="editAlertRule.threshold" size="small" id="alert-box-input-threshold">
<el-select popper-class="config-dropdown" v-model="editAlertRule.operator" placeholder="" size="small" id="alert-box-input-operator" slot="prepend" class="input-with-select">
<el-option :id="'operator-'+item.key" v-for="item in operators" :key="item.value" :label="item.label" :value="item.value"></el-option>
</el-select>
</el-input>
</el-form-item>
<!--unit-->
@@ -298,6 +299,19 @@
.unit-popper-class{
z-index: 2052 !important;
}
.input-with-select{
width: 70px !important;
}
.input-with-select #alert-box-input-operator{
padding: 0;
text-align: center;
border-top:1px solid #d0d4dC;
border-bottom:1px solid #d0d4dC;
border-radius: 4px 0 0 4px;
}
.input-with-select #alert-box-input-operator + .el-input__suffix{
display: none;
}
</style>
<style scoped>
.rule-severity-remark{